The Crown Is Yours As a Senior Backend Engineer, you'll build the high-scale backend systems that power real-time experiences for millions of customers. From day one, you'll ship production-ready code, deliver features with speed and consistency, and own services end-to-end in a fast-moving, always-on environment. You'll work alongside passionate engineers, architects, and product leaders who value quality, speed, and impact. Your ideas will shape what comes next and your growth won't slow down.

What You'll Do

Design and develop scalable back-end systems and APIs that power high-impact applications used by a large, engaged user base around the clock. Deliver production-ready code, driving forward new features and capabilities in a 24/7 sports betting environment. Prioritize agility and scalability equally to support rapid product rollouts while ensuring systems are built to pivot and perform at scale. Own the full software development lifecycle, from initial design through long-term maintenance, performance tuning, and reliability improvements. Triage, investigate, and resolve production issues with urgency, contributing to a culture of continuous improvement and operational excellence. Ensure all components are built to withstand high volume and real-time demands, optimizing for speed and efficiency. Collaborate cross-functionally to align technical execution with product goals, mentoring peers and driving quality standards across the team. What You'll Bring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or any relevant combination of education, experience, and training. At least 3 years of professional experience in object-oriented backend development using languages such as C#, with deep knowledge of OOP principles, design patterns, and backend system architecture. Proven success designing and building scalable distributed systems in Cloud environments such as AWS or Google Cloud Platform (GCP). Advanced proficiency in writing and maintaining automated test suites, including unit, integration, and performance tests, for large-scale backend services.
